Reorganized Now Playing view to be more legible.

This commit is contained in:
Antoine POPINEAU 2020-07-11 19:24:38 +02:00
parent 308e7d7567
commit 8d7836172b
No known key found for this signature in database
GPG Key ID: A78AC64694F84063
5 changed files with 53 additions and 24 deletions

View File

@ -0,0 +1,8 @@
<?xml version="1.0" encoding="utf-8"?>
<shape xmlns:android="http://schemas.android.com/apk/res/android"
android:shape="oval">
<solid android:color="@color/elevatedSurface" />
<padding android:top="5dp" android:left="5dp" android:right="5dp" android:bottom="5dp" />
</shape>

View File

@ -5,6 +5,7 @@
android:id="@+id/now_playing_root" android:id="@+id/now_playing_root"
android:layout_width="match_parent" android:layout_width="match_parent"
android:layout_height="wrap_content" android:layout_height="wrap_content"
android:background="@color/elevatedSurface"
android:orientation="vertical"> android:orientation="vertical">
<LinearLayout <LinearLayout
@ -97,10 +98,10 @@
android:id="@+id/now_playing_details" android:id="@+id/now_playing_details"
android:layout_width="match_parent" android:layout_width="match_parent"
android:layout_height="wrap_content" android:layout_height="wrap_content"
android:paddingStart="32dp"
android:paddingEnd="32dp"
android:orientation="vertical" android:orientation="vertical"
android:paddingTop="16dp"> android:paddingStart="32dp"
android:paddingTop="16dp"
android:paddingEnd="32dp">
<TextView <TextView
android:id="@+id/now_playing_details_title" android:id="@+id/now_playing_details_title"

View File

@ -5,6 +5,7 @@
android:id="@+id/now_playing_root" android:id="@+id/now_playing_root"
android:layout_width="match_parent" android:layout_width="match_parent"
android:layout_height="wrap_content" android:layout_height="wrap_content"
android:background="@color/elevatedSurface"
android:orientation="vertical"> android:orientation="vertical">
<LinearLayout <LinearLayout
@ -126,18 +127,10 @@
android:layout_height="32dp" android:layout_height="32dp"
android:layout_gravity="top|end" android:layout_gravity="top|end"
android:layout_margin="8dp" android:layout_margin="8dp"
android:background="@drawable/circle"
android:contentDescription="@string/alt_track_info" android:contentDescription="@string/alt_track_info"
android:src="@drawable/more" /> android:src="@drawable/more"
android:tint="@color/controlForeground" />
<ImageButton
android:id="@+id/now_playing_details_favorite"
style="@style/IconButton"
android:layout_width="32dp"
android:layout_height="32dp"
android:layout_gravity="bottom|end"
android:layout_margin="8dp"
android:contentDescription="@string/alt_album_cover"
android:src="@drawable/favorite" />
</FrameLayout> </FrameLayout>
@ -150,6 +143,17 @@
android:orientation="vertical" android:orientation="vertical"
android:paddingTop="16dp"> android:paddingTop="16dp">
<LinearLayout
android:layout_width="match_parent"
android:layout_height="wrap_content"
android:orientation="horizontal">
<LinearLayout
android:layout_width="match_parent"
android:layout_height="wrap_content"
android:layout_weight="1"
android:orientation="vertical">
<TextView <TextView
android:id="@+id/now_playing_details_title" android:id="@+id/now_playing_details_title"
android:layout_width="match_parent" android:layout_width="match_parent"
@ -164,6 +168,20 @@
android:layout_height="wrap_content" android:layout_height="wrap_content"
tools:text="Muse" /> tools:text="Muse" />
</LinearLayout>
<ImageButton
android:id="@+id/now_playing_details_favorite"
style="@style/IconButton"
android:layout_width="24dp"
android:layout_height="24dp"
android:layout_gravity="bottom|end"
android:layout_margin="8dp"
android:contentDescription="@string/alt_album_cover"
android:src="@drawable/favorite" />
</LinearLayout>
<SeekBar <SeekBar
android:id="@+id/now_playing_details_progress" android:id="@+id/now_playing_details_progress"
android:layout_width="match_parent" android:layout_width="match_parent"

View File

@ -1,6 +1,7 @@
<?xml version="1.0" encoding="utf-8"?> <?xml version="1.0" encoding="utf-8"?>
<resources> <resources>
<color name="surface">#121212</color> <color name="surface">#121212</color>
<color name="elevatedSurface">#191919</color>
<color name="colorPrimary">#283f4e</color> <color name="colorPrimary">#283f4e</color>
<color name="colorAccent">#f1b44f</color> <color name="colorAccent">#f1b44f</color>

View File

@ -1,6 +1,7 @@
<?xml version="1.0" encoding="utf-8"?> <?xml version="1.0" encoding="utf-8"?>
<resources> <resources>
<color name="surface">@android:color/background_light</color> <color name="surface">@android:color/background_light</color>
<color name="elevatedSurface">@android:color/background_light</color>
<color name="colorPrimary">#327eae</color> <color name="colorPrimary">#327eae</color>
<color name="colorPrimaryDark">#3d3e40</color> <color name="colorPrimaryDark">#3d3e40</color>